Day-to-Day Responsibilities and Core Tasks
As an Oil & Gas Contract Administrator, your main duty will centre around preparing and managing service agreements in strict alignment with industry standards and policies.
Your role includes drafting contracts, reviewing requisitions, liaising with suppliers and departments, ensuring procurement compliance, and supporting legal review processes.
Analysing contract spend and preparing insightful reports using Excel and Power BI are essential to keeping stakeholders informed and enabling effective business decisions.
Record management and governance compliance are also core, ensuring all documents meet the company’s rigorous requirements.
Additionally, you’ll participate in issue resolution, offer procurement training to teams, and contribute actively to supply chain improvements.
